The Integrated Care Network: bringing the NHS and local government together

Among the practical bridges between healthcare and socialcare is the Integrated Care Network. Claire Clague explains its role and activities.

abstract

This article aims to provide an understanding of the Integrated Care Network (ICN) and the unique role it plays in providing a link between frontline organisations such as the NHS and Social Services departments. The article examines its background and role, its objectives and the benefits of integration, the organisations it reaches, the range of issues it covers and the different types of partnerships it encourages. The article will also examine the initiatives of the ICN, its products, events and publications and successes.
